Medication Technician

The primary purpose of your job position is to assist in the administering of medications to residents as ordered by the attending physician, under the direction of the attending physician, the nurse supervisor or charge nurse, and the Health Services Director. The administration of medications shall be in accordance with established nursing standards, the policies, procedures, and practices of this facility, and the requirements of this state.

Follow the policies and procedures of the facility governing the administering of medications to residents.

Note and report errors in the administration of medications.

Assist in developing and implementing procedures or programs of the facility that seek to determine what medication errors are taking place, when, where, and why they occur, and how they can be prevented.

Perform administrative requirements, such as completing necessary forms, charts, reports, etc., and submit these as may be required.

Maintain a friendly, productive, working relationship with other members of Health Services, attending physicians, the HSD, and pharmacists.

Report any complaints or grievances made by residents to the Health Services Director.

Participate and cooperate with any facility surveys (inspections) made by authorized government agencies as requested by the Executive Director or Health Services Director.

Participate in Quality Assurance programs, the Pharmaceutical Services Committee, and any other facility committee or program that affects the medication pass and seeks to improve the performance and accuracy of the medication process.

Accurately and safely prepare, administer, and document the oral and/or topical medications that are commonly used in this facility and that may be ordered for resident use by the attending physician or the HSD.

Verify that any medications brought into the facility by a newly admitted resident are examined and identified by the attending physician or the facility pharmacy or pharmacist.

Follow facility policies and procedures regarding the destroying of medications; assist in carrying out these rules under the direction of the facility pharmacist or Health Services Director, including the documentation requirements.

Follow the labeling policies and practices of the facility.

Ensure that all medications administered are properly labeled.

Follow facility procedures in regard to charting medications.

Assist in documenting and removing medications that are discontinued by the attending physician.

Follow facility procedures governing drug receipt errors, including notifying the delivery source and the Health Services Director.

Ensure that documentation of the drug receipt error includes a written error report, signed by an observer/witness and you.

Follow facility procedures in holding medications for residents who are transferred from the facility or when the attending physician discontinues medications

Observe and verify that medication is ingested or applied as directed. Document any instance where prescribed medication is not administered, including reason(s) for refusal.

Promptly notify the Health Services Director of any errors or reactions to medications by residents.

Verify the identity of the resident before administering the medication treatment.

Accurately measure, record, and report the vital signs of residents.

Follow the facility's procedures allowing residents to self-administer his or her medications.

Be familiar with the meaning and usage of common medical abbreviations, symbols, and terms relative to the administration of medications as used by the facility, pharmacists, and physicians.

Attend and participate in continuing education programs designed to keep you abreast of changes in your profession, as well as to maintain your certification on a current status.

Agree not to disclose resident's protected health information and promptly report suspected or known violations of such disclosure to the Executive Director.

Report any known or suspected unauthorized attempt to access facility's information system.

Perform all assigned tasks in accordance with our established policies and procedures, and as instructed by your supervisors.

Follow work assignments, and/or work schedules in completing and performing your assigned tasks.

Cooperate with inter-departmental personnel, as well as other facility personnel to ensure that nursing services can be adequately maintained to meet the needs of the residents.

Maintain the confidentiality of all resident care information including protected health information. Report known or suspected incidents of unauthorized disclosure of such information.

This position has no supervisor responsibilities

Must possess, as a minimum, a high school education or its equivalent.

Ability to read, analyze, and interpret general business periodicals, professional journals, technical procedures, or governmental regulations. Ability to write reports, business correspondence, and procedure manuals. Ability to effectively present information and respond to questions from managers and employees.

Ability to apply concepts such as fractions, percentages, ratios and proportions to practical situations.

Ability to solve practical problems and deal with a variety of concrete variables in situations where only limited standardization exists. Ability to interpret a variety of instructions furnished in written, oral, diagram, or schedule form.

Must be a licensed Medication Aide having successfully completed a state approved training program and any necessary examination(s) in accordance with state laws.
